Job description

Air Distribution Technologies, Inc. is seeking a Product Engineer II. The Product Engineer II will design and improve commercial air distribution products, ensuring top-tier performance and reliability. This role will use SolidWorks and engineering principles to create innovative solutions that meet client and production needs while driving efficiency and excellence.

What You’ll Do
  • Design & Development
    • Create parts, assemblies, and drawings in SolidWorks, leveraging VBA to automate file creation and streamline documentation.
    • Manage engineering data using SolidWorks PDM, ensuring accuracy and version control.
    • Develop and finalize models and drawings for special product requests, collaborating with Product Managers, clients, and manufacturing engineers for approvals.
  • Documentation & Product Support
    • Create and update drawings and BOMs for missing or outdated product documentation, managing files efficiently in SolidWorks PDM.
    • Respond to Engineering Change Requests by releasing drawing and modeling packages on schedule.
    • Review Corrective Action and Deviation Requests from production facilities, recommending corrective actions.
    • Generate technical reports, graphs, and marketing illustrations to define/illustrate system performance and operating characteristics.
  • Collaboration & Project Management
    • Develop and Manage product design schedules using the phase-gate process, ensuring timely delivery and continuous improvement of engineering procedures.
    • Create and monitor project status reports
    • Collaborate with manufacturing engineers and plants to ensure design specifications are maintained, streamline and lean out production standards and processes, reduce waste, and recommend design improvements.
    • Answer technical questions from clients, OEM representatives, and manufacturing engineers at production facilities about products to ensure seamless HVAC system integration
  • Analysis & Testing
    • Test and/or evaluate software or firmware used by engineering.
    • Initiate and oversee prototype/ test model development and analyze laboratory data to drive product improvements and innovation.
    • Test, evaluate, and compare competitor’s products, materials, designs, performance and application.
  • Leadership
    • Mentor designers and junior engineers, fostering a collaborative environment
    • Participate in meetings, seminars, and training sessions to stay apprised of new developments in technology, tools, and resources. This may include participation in AMCA, UL, DOE, ASHRAE, and AHRI committees.
    • Follow and comply with company work and safety rules.
What We Look For
  • Bachelor’s Degree (B.S.) in Mechanical, Electrical, or Aerospace engineering from an accredited four-year College or University
  • 3+ years of related engineering and SolidWorks experience is required.Knowledge and experience with HVAC systems and manufacturing processes is preferred.
  • Proficiency in SolidWorks, VBA, MS Office, and familiarity with tools like ANSYS CFD, AutoCAD, and Autodesk Revit.
  • Strong attention to detail and problem-solving skills, with the ability to handle practical issues and interpret varied instructions in written, oral, or diagram form, even in situations with limited standardization.
  • Proficient in applying algebra, geometry, and physics to solve engineering and financial calculations.
  • Ability to interpret technical documents, present information clearly, and effectively communicate and influence stakeholders.
  • Must be willing to travel up to 20% of the time to respective manufacturing locations for product start-up, quality audits, and follow up on the production of products
Preferred
  • Three years of hands-on and practical engineering experience in HVAC is preferred.
  • Experience with ANSYS CFD/FEA, Autodesk Revit, VBA programming, Phase-Gate development processes, project management, DFMA, FMEA, LabView, AS400, sheet metal forming and fabrication, air movement principles, and fan/blower laws are a plus.
